dc.description.abstract | This study investigated the potential effects of species composition and sward structure on dietary quality and intake in cattle and sheep grazing the Dohne Sourveld. In the main experiment, animals were confronted with a range of sward structures at four different sites at different times through the grazing season. Species composition and hence, veld condition, were found to have no dear effect on dietary quality in either cattle or sheep. Conversely, sward structure had a major effect on dietary quality in both animals, with dietary crude protein and in vitro digestibility being strongly related to sward greenness but negatively related. to sward height and herbage mass. Dietary quality was also significantly higher in sheep than in cattle and was markedly higher in the year of the burn than in the subsequent year. (Abbreviation abstract) | en_ZA |
